Modi touring Indian Ocean to keep China’s subs at bay

0
178

Prime Minister Narendra Modi begins a tour of three Indian Ocean countries today as he seeks to prevent China from establishing a military foothold in a region his nation has dominated for decades Modi will visit Seychelles and Mauritius before ending the trip in Sri Lanka, the first visit by an Indian prime minister in 28 years, and where a January election produced a new government vowing to reduce dependence on China.
